[S390] kvm_s390: Fix oops in virtio device detection with "mem="
The current virtio model on s390 has the descriptor page above the main memory. The guest virtio detection will oops if the mem= parameter is used to reduce/change the memory size. We have to use real_memory_size instead of max_pfn to detect the virtio descriptor pages. Signed-off-by: Christian Borntraeger <borntraeger@de.ibm.com>
